Everyone seems to want to learn to crochet lately!
And there are great benefits to crocheting
- Many knitted patterns suggest a crocheted edging which really “fine tunes” a garment.
- It also prevents the garment from rolling at the edges.
- It’s fast too! If you need a gift for someone really quick, crocheting it is a great way to accomplish this.
You can learn the basics of crocheting in a two-hour class.
